Hailing from the beautiful shores of Norway, Einherjer has become on the most creative, influencial and best bands of the Viking Metal scene. Taking inspiration from Nordic Mythology, Einherjer will take you to beautiful landscapes and tell wonderful tales in this stunning release -- Blot!

I've always been rather picky on how albums are produced and I can say that Blot has excellent production. Every instrument (including the keyboards) is heard clearly. Frode's harsh and clean vocals are "produced" wonderfully as well; they do not dominate but they are also not "lost" in the background. To put it simply, the production on Blot is flawless.

Imagine majestic oceans, roaring battles, glorious feasts ... these thoughts and images will give you an idea of what Einherjer creates with their music. Tracks such as Hammar Haus and Venomtongue have a very epic feeling to them whereas tracks like Ironbound and Wolf-Age have a much more straight-forward feeling to them. With this being said, there is something for everyone here. If you enjoy the epic and "non-metal" side of Metal this album is for you just as it would be for someone who enjoys their Metal straight-forward. Einherjer have mastered this art making them one of the most talented bands in the Metal scene today.

Overflowing with passion and feeling, Blot is an obvious choice for anyone that enjoys Viking Metal or wants to explore the genre further. I would say this is the best Viking Metal release of 2003. Brilliant!

This is a real solid album mixing thrash/black and viking metal elements. The production is really crisp and clear to make sure all the thrashy riffs are heard, the synths work really well and the whole album is pretty consistent. Because there's so much going on in the music it plays down the whole atmospheric side of typical viking metal which is understandable.

This album is, in my opinion, Einherjer's best studio album to date! The guitars, bass, drums, and orchestra work amazingly together, and the vocals almost act like a 5th instrument! Everything is perfectly in Sync, and the end result is a powerful, Medieval style metal album. The lyrics resemble poetry, as each verse doesn't quite relate to the other, in a structured sentence sort of way, but it sounds very appropriate the way it is conveyed. This album has got everything from cool Orchestral breakdowns, to good old thrashy riffs and harmonic, and of course very death-metal like growls. A great CD to add to your collection!!!

"...Ok, I'll admit it, I really don't consider myself a 'hardcore fan' of Einherjer, their music is fine, and I'd buy one of their CD's over almost any american metal band; but, this album critically speaking, is just plain bitchin'. There's a bit of something for almsot everyone in Blot, symphonic, death, black, thrash and even folk. The hard symphonic style really stands out among 'viking metal', as Einherjer shows a previously untapped level of sophistication...

...02-Ironbound
The various breaks, fills, and dramatic `dips' throughout the song are very noteworthy, as is the superb drum style. At approximately 1:20 the symphonic castle feel takes over, and we feel empowered once again. The syncopated drum rhythms coupled with the attention-grabbing symphonic backgrounds create a remarkable sound...

...07-Hammar Haus
Another wonderful symphonic intro that breaks into something strikingly close to black/trash metal. The introduction of a keyboard melody `remedies' this by bringing melody back into the picture. The vocals once again integrate perfectly with its support, and show a level of sophistication in the band that is very admirable. Around 3:35 we are brought a wonderful transition into the sophisticated sound after some more black/thrash metal. The band then builds themselves back up to a speed/black sound again. This waving of sound is not sharp breaks of style, but rather a treading on the thin lines set up for metal genres. The slow dark ending leaves us satisfied after this relatively long song...

... Explanation [for Rating:] This is definitely not a CD that [every metalhead], but it certainly fills a niche. Now, I do not base my ratings on how many people should listen to something, but as an more of an indicator of how diverse the band's sound is. Melody is something that is sometimes a bit lacking in Blot, but when it is there, it sounds amazing. The whole of this album, as you can tell by the Track by Track is very good, and I would still recommend anyone who remotely likes Viking metal to buy this one, it will be one of the crown gems of your collection...
